About 01 Numbers
These numbers are connected to specific locations in the UK and are commonly used by homes and businesses. Also known as as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the costs for these geographic numbers are predicated on the time of day. Several service providers offer call packages that grant free calls during designated times. Call costs from mobile phones are subject to the chosen calling plan, with many plans incorporating these numbers in their free call packages.
